1/4 cup plus 2 Tbsp. caramel ice cream topping, divided
1 HONEY MAID Graham Pie Crust
1/2 cup plus 2 Tbsp. chopped PLANTERS Pecans, divided 2 pkg.
2 (3.4 oz. each) JELL-O Vanilla Flavor Instant Pudding
1 cup cold milk
1 cup canned pumpkin
1 tsp. ground cinnamon
1/2 tsp. ground nutmeg 1 tub
COOL WHIP Whipped Topping, thawed, divided Make It!

POUR 1/4 cup caramel topping into crust; sprinkle with 1/2 cup nuts.
BEAT dry pudding mixes, milk, pumpkin and spices with whisk until well blended. Stir in 1-1/2 cups COOL WHIP; spoon into crust.
REFRIGERATE 1 hour. Top with remaining COOL WHIP, caramel topping and nuts just before serving.
